Flow batteries are rechargeable batteries which use replaceable electrolytes to produce electricity. They can be compared to fuel cells which use hydrogen to produce electricity. Flow batteries have the advantage of instant recharging. The electrolytes can be instantly replaced from a reservoir as they are used up. The difference between flow batteries and fuel cells is the greater safety and more energy flow batteries produce. In conventional batteries (e.g Alkaline cells), energy is stored in the electrode material. Flow batteries store energy in the electrolyte.

Flow batteries are essentially fuel cells which can be recharged. Conventional fuel cells like that of hydrogen, use up their fuel irreversibly. They therefore, need an external feed-source of fuel. The electrolytes of flow batteries are used reversibly and are stored outside direct permanent contact with the electrodes. The electrolytes are re-energized using electricity from a renewable source. The point of building flow batteries is to prevent black-outs when renewable energy sources are down. Like cloudy/windless days. Instead of relying on lithium-ion technology, it becomes possible to use non-toxic organic compounds which last longer.
